Abstract (EN)

Growth characteristics of the shoot-tip explants obtained from Lavandula angustifolia, an aromatic and medicinal plant, on various media were examined, the essential oil yields of the seedlings grown in vitro were determined and finally their phenolic constituents were analyzed. The most suitable media for germination, shoot formation and development were individually investigated. In order to observe the micropropagation potential of the plant studied, Murashige ve Skoog(MS; 1962) basal medium was supplemented with various concentrations of plant growth regulators; e.g. benzylaminopurine (BAP), 6-furfurylaminopürine (kinetin). The best germination (65 %) was achieved on MS medium supplemented with naphtalene acetic acid (NAA, 0,5 mg/L). The shoot tip explants obtained from the newly germinated seedlings were then transferred to sixteen different MS media where their growth parameters were individually examined. The best multiple shoot development was observed on MS basal media supplemented with BAP (1 mg/L) plus 0,05 mg/L NAA (0.05 mg/L). Amongst the all cultured explants, the tallest seedlings were obtained from the media containing Kinetin (1.5 mg/L) + NAA (0,05 mg/L). Shoot node explants formed callus at higher frequencies when they were cultured on a MS basal medium supplemented with l BAP (2 mg/L) + NAA (0,05 mg/ L). The extracts obtained from the shoot culture lines were analyzed qualitatively and quantitatively in terms of their four different phenolic constituents, namely ferulic acid, gallic acid, chlorogenic acid and rosmarinic acid by using HPLC. The highest essential oil yield (3.37 %, v/w) was obtained from the seedlings cultured on MS medium with kinetin 1 mg/L plus NAA (0.05 mg/L).
